Do you own a Mangna Hoop?
 
I have an embroidery sewing machine and would like to try the magna hoops. However, I have heard that you shouldn't use magnetic hoops with a machine that is computerized. Is this true? I do not want anything to happen to my machine, but the magneteic hoops look so easy to use. Any advice?

Nanamoms 12-03-2011 10:52 PM

I had one and I used it maybe a couple of times. You lose some of your embroidery area and you have to be careful that the magnets don't hit the presser foot. The magnets aren't strong enough to hurt your machine or so I was told by the dealer. Also, I found the magnets not strong enough to actually hold the fabric in the frame. JMO
